Who Suits Mens Oval Face Glasses?
An oval face is characterised by a length that is slightly greater than its width, with a curved jawline and no sharply defined angles. The cheekbones sit as the widest point, and the forehead and jaw taper softly and symmetrically. Because the proportions are already harmonious, the goal when choosing glasses is simply to maintain that natural balance rather than correct it. This is the great advantage of the oval face: where other shapes have to work to add width, length or angularity, you have the freedom to experiment.
That said, balance still matters. The single rule worth remembering is to avoid frames that are dramatically wider than the broadest part of your face, as these can disrupt your proportions and make the face appear rounder. Frames that are as wide as, or marginally wider than, your cheekbones tend to look most considered. Beyond that, almost anything goes — which is precisely why building a small wardrobe of frames for different occasions is so rewarding for oval-faced men.
Best Frame Shapes for Mens Oval Face Glasses
While the oval face flatters nearly every silhouette, a handful of shapes consistently deliver the most polished results. Understanding why each works helps you shop with intent rather than guesswork.
Rectangular and Square Frames
Sharp, geometric frames introduce structure and contrast against soft facial curves. A crisp rectangle or a rounded square adds definition to the cheekbones and brow, lending a confident, architectural quality. Tom Ford's rectangular and geometric optical styles, such as the FT5757-B and FT5868-B, are a masterclass in this — clean lines, considered proportions and the signature T-temple detailing. These frames are ideal for the boardroom and for any man who wants his eyewear to read as deliberate and grown-up.
Round and Oval Frames
If you prefer to echo your natural contours rather than contrast them, soft round or oval frames create a relaxed, intellectual, creative look. Keep the proportions moderate so the roundness complements rather than exaggerates. The Tom Ford FT5634-B geometric is a refined example of a softer silhouette that still holds its own.
Navigator, Aviator and Pilot Styles
The navigator shape — think of the Tom Ford FT5737-B — bridges round and square, offering a flattering double-bridge or keyhole detail that suits the oval face beautifully. These versatile frames feel equally at home with tailoring or denim.
Sporty Performance Frames
For the active man, Oakley's optical range brings lightweight engineering to everyday eyewear. The OX8156 Holbrook Rx carries the brand's iconic lifestyle silhouette into a prescription-ready frame, while wrap-influenced shapes provide a secure, modern fit. These are perfect for men who want glasses that keep up with a busy, outdoor lifestyle.
Choosing Mens Oval Face Glasses by Frame Material
The material of your frame shapes its weight, durability, colour options and overall character. Knowing the differences helps you choose a frame that feels as good as it looks across a full day of wear.
- Acetate: A premium plant-based plastic prized for its depth of colour and tactile warmth. Acetate frames, a Tom Ford speciality, can be polished to a rich lustre and come in everything from classic black and havana tortoiseshell to subtle crystals. They suit men who want a bold, characterful frame with substance.
- Metal (stainless steel and monel): Slimmer and more understated, metal frames keep the focus on your features. They are an excellent choice for lightweight, professional eyewear and pair naturally with navigator and pilot shapes.
- Titanium: The connoisseur's choice — exceptionally light, hypoallergenic and corrosion-resistant. Titanium is ideal if you wear your glasses all day, every day, or have sensitive skin. Many higher-end optical frames use titanium for the temples or full construction.
- Combination frames: Many designer styles fuse an acetate front with metal temples, blending bold colour with refined detailing.

Getting the Fit Right: Sizing Mens Oval Face Glasses
Even the perfect shape will disappoint if the fit is wrong. Three measurements, usually printed on the inside of the temple arm, determine how a frame sits: the lens width, the bridge width and the temple length. For an oval face of average proportions, a total frame width that aligns with your cheekbones is the target.
Pay attention to where the top edge of the frame meets your brow — ideally it should follow your eyebrow line — and ensure your eyes sit close to the horizontal centre of each lens. The temples should rest comfortably over the ears without pinching, and the bridge should support the weight evenly without sliding. Because oval faces are well balanced, you generally have more latitude here than other face shapes, but a frame that is too large can overwhelm an otherwise even face. When in doubt, choose a medium-proportioned frame and let the styling do the talking.

Styling Mens Oval Face Glasses for Every Occasion
Because oval-faced men can wear so many shapes, your glasses become a genuine styling tool. A bold black acetate rectangle reads as authoritative for work and formal settings. A slim metal navigator feels effortlessly smart-casual. A round tortoiseshell frame brings warmth and creativity for relaxed weekends. Consider keeping at least two frames in rotation — one understated and one expressive — so your eyewear complements the occasion rather than fighting it.
Colour matters too. Cool skin tones tend to suit black, grey, silver and blue-toned frames, while warmer complexions are flattered by havana, brown, gold and amber. If you want your glasses to disappear into your face, match the frame to your hair colour; if you want them to stand out, choose a contrasting tone. Caring for Your Mens Oval Face Glasses
A good pair of designer frames is an investment, and a little care keeps them looking and performing their best for years. Clean your lenses daily with a microfibre cloth and a dedicated lens spray rather than your shirt tail or a paper tissue, both of which can scratch the coating. Rinse off dust and grit under lukewarm water before wiping, as rubbing dry particles across the lens is a common cause of fine scratches.
Always remove your glasses with both hands to avoid loosening the hinges or warping the temples — taking them off one-handed gradually pulls one arm out of alignment. Store them in a hard case when not in use, especially in a bag or pocket, and keep them away from prolonged heat, such as a car dashboard in summer, which can soften acetate and loosen lenses. If a frame feels loose or sits crooked, most opticians will adjust the fit free of charge in a few minutes. With this simple routine, acetate keeps its lustre, metal resists tarnishing and your frames continue to sit correctly on your oval face.

What glasses suit an oval face shape for men?
An oval face suits almost every frame shape thanks to its naturally balanced proportions. Rectangular and square frames add flattering structure, while round, navigator and aviator styles maintain a soft, even look. The main thing to avoid is a frame significantly wider than your cheekbones, which can throw off your proportions.
How do I know if I have an oval face?
An oval face is slightly longer than it is wide, with the cheekbones as the widest point and a gently curved jawline. The forehead is marginally broader than the jaw, and there are no sharp angles. If your face looks balanced and rounded without being especially round or square, it is likely oval.

What is the best frame material for everyday wear?
For all-day comfort, titanium is hard to beat — it is exceptionally light and hypoallergenic. Acetate offers richer colour and a substantial feel, while metal frames provide a slim, understated profile. The best choice depends on your priorities for weight, style and skin sensitivity.
